  • International White Cane Day – 15th October

    A white cane is used by many people who are blind. It helps as a mobility tool and comes in different varieties such as a long cane, foldable cane. 75% of the cane is painted with white and 25% is painted with Red colour. 15th October is marked as White Cane Safety Day. This observation…
